In the show, which was seen at last year's New York International Fringe Festival, a fourth-grade Christmas pageant in Lincoln's rural Illinois hometown sets off a firestorm of controversy when it calls into question Honest Abe's sexuality. Each of the three acts lets the audience see the story from a different character's viewpoint -- and at each performance the audience decides in which order the acts are performed.
